You have been subscribed to a public bug: Mouse will not grab window and hovering mouse auto select. Which make selecting the wi-fi difficult. The work around I use is to hold down the return key for a second and the mouse will work fine. This problem happens around 40% time after booting up. Mint 13 had this problem and fixed it through the up date manager long time ago. this has been around a while for Ubuntu. I am using Ubuntu 12.04 amd64 Samsung series 7 chronos np700z5c optimus laptop using Intel ivy bridge hd4000 Intel gpu, and geforce gt 630m gpu. Using i7-3615QM cpu. 8Gbytes ssd and that where Mint is. Ubuntu, and Windows are on the one Tbye hard drive.
